Geodesics and bounded harmonic functions on infinite planar graphs
HTML articles powered by AMS MathViewer

by S. Northshield PDF
Proc. Amer. Math. Soc. 113 (1991), 229-233 Request permission

Abstract:

It is shown there that an infinite connected planar graph with a uniform upper bound on vertex degree and rapidly decreasing Green’s function (relative to the simple random walk) has infinitely many pairwise finitely-intersecting geodesic rays starting at each vertex. We then demonstrate the existence of nonconstant bounded harmonic functions on the graph.
